Plaster Bandages Market Latest Trends
The Plaster Bandages Market Trends indicate a significant shift toward advanced formulations and performance optimization, with nearly 52% of manufacturers focusing on rapid-setting plaster bandages that reduce setting time from 10 minutes to under 5 minutes. Approximately 46% of healthcare providers now prefer lightweight plaster bandages, which reduce patient discomfort by nearly 30% compared to traditional variants. Antimicrobial plaster bandages have gained traction, accounting for 41% of new product launches, as hospital-acquired infections affect nearly 7% of patients globally. Eco-friendly production is another key trend, with about 37% of manufacturers adopting biodegradable materials, reducing environmental impact by approximately 25%.
Digital integration is emerging, with nearly 22% of orthopedic centers using smart monitoring solutions alongside plaster casts for fracture healing assessment. Additionally, customization trends are rising, as 33% of orthopedic specialists prefer tailored bandage sizes and thicknesses to improve immobilization efficiency by nearly 28%. The Plaster Bandages Market Analysis also shows increased outpatient procedures, with 48% of minor fracture treatments conducted in clinics, driving demand for easy-to-apply and quick-setting bandages.

RESTRAINT
"Shift toward synthetic and fiberglass alternatives"
The Plaster Bandages Market faces challenges due to synthetic alternatives capturing nearly 42% of market preference. Fiberglass bandages offer 60% higher durability and reduce weight by nearly 40%, making them attractive to healthcare providers. Additionally, plaster bandages require longer drying time, increasing treatment duration by approximately 35%, while their susceptibility to water damage affects nearly 28% of cases, reducing overall adoption rates in advanced healthcare systems.

By Type
- Glass Fiber Bandage: Glass fiber bandages account for approximately 58% of the Plaster Bandages Market Share, driven by superior mechanical strength that is nearly 60% higher than conventional plaster materials. These bandages reduce overall weight by 35%–40%, improving patient mobility and compliance in nearly 68% of orthopedic cases. Hospitals utilize glass fiber bandages in around 67% of surgical immobilization procedures, especially in complex fractures. Their moisture resistance improves durability by 45%, reducing reapplication rates by 22%. Additionally, faster setting times, averaging 4–6 minutes, enhance clinical efficiency by 30%, making them a preferred choice in high-volume emergency departments globally.
- Polyester Fiber Bandage: Polyester fiber bandages contribute nearly 42% of the Plaster Bandages Market Size, with strong demand in cost-sensitive healthcare environments. These bandages provide approximately 25% higher flexibility, improving comfort levels in nearly 55% of outpatient treatments. Polyester materials are widely used in around 48% of minor fracture cases, particularly in pediatric and geriatric segments, where adaptability is critical. Their affordability supports adoption in 38% of developing region healthcare facilities, while their elasticity reduces pressure-related complications by 20%. Setting times typically range between 6–8 minutes, and their lightweight composition reduces patient discomfort by approximately 28%, enhancing treatment adherence.
